  • Abstract
    One rate control algorithm using human visual system (HVS) for block-based video coding is presented. Rate control algorithms may not achieve a good balance between spatial and temporal quality automatically and are not suitable for bandwidth fluctuation situation. To solve this problem, an algorithm that takes into account HVS is analyzed. This algorithm is able to adjust the operating point of the encoder automatically according to the motion of the sequence. By adjusting the encoding frame rate, this algorithm can achieve higher coding efficiency and is suitable for realtime applications
